设为首页收藏本站language 语言切换
查看: 2006|回复: 24
收起左侧

虚似机存储问题求解!!!

[复制链接]
发表于 2012-12-9 11:41:26 | 显示全部楼层 |阅读模式
小弟刚新到一公司上班,又是新接触虚似化,目前虚似环境如下:
1.该单位是使用一台IMB 3850 M2配置为至强双路四核CPU+16GB内存+6块600GB SAS 10000RPM硬盘组成RAID5+4口千兆网卡,安装Windows Server 2008 R2 X64企业版系统+Target 3.3软件+NFS组件做为存储。
  
  说明:4端口通过网卡自带光盘的管理套件做了端口汇聚,生成一个新的虚似端口速率为4Gbps,并且在交换机中针对这4个端口也启用了汇聚功能。
2.另外有两台IMB 3650 M2配置为至强双路四核CPU+32GB内存+2块146GB SAS10000RPM硬盘组成RAID1+4口千兆网卡,安装ESXi 4.1和谐版,连接到IBM 3850 M2的共享存储。
 
 说明:ESXi中的网卡配置,将其中两网口分为一组,做为Constole管理+VM虚似机使用,另两口分为一组,做为VMotion+iSCSI使用。
3.还有一台IMB 3650 M2配置为至强双路四核CPU+16GB内存+4块146GB SAS10000RPM硬盘组成RAID5+2口千兆网卡,安装Windows Server 2008 R2 X64企业版系统+SQL Server 2008企业版+VCenter平台,做为虚似机的管理平台与数据库服务器使用。
故障:
前段时间公司存储服务器电源插排突发故障,更换插排后,重新启动存储服务器,发现存储服务器无法开机启动故障。联系经IBM技术人员检查,发现服务器硬盘损坏一个和内存烧坏一根,更换配件后,存储服务器顺利开机启动,但进入系统后发现原来划分出来的Lun数据已损坏,自然其中的虚似机就全完蛋了,可虚似机中的数据可都是真真切切的公司业务数据啊!悲剧!
不过,还好原来的管理员有针对重要的几台虚似机分别进行数据备份,现在只好重新进行一台台虚似机数据还原了,并且现在也已进行正常运行。
问题:
由于这次故障修复还原的过程耗时较长,给公司全体人员办公带来极大的不便,现老板要求,必须对存储服务器自身实现高可用,请问Windows Server 2008 R2 X64企业版系统+Target 3.3软件实现的存储服务器,能够实现存储自身的HA高可用吗?如何实现?请大家指教!
在Microsoft网站看到有存储自身高可用说明,可没有找到具体如何实现的资料,如有资料请大家共享到论坛,万分感谢!
微软网站图片:
发表于 2012-12-9 11:47:19 | 显示全部楼层
本帖最后由 TiGi 于 9-12-2012 11:48 编辑
M$的那个附图,是多服务器、共享存储;可以预防/解决任意一台服务器挂掉的问题。
花钱买正规的商用存储吧!
正规的商用存储,一般除非多个硬盘同时故障,否则数据丢失的可能性非常非常小的。
沙发 2012-12-9 11:47:19 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2012-12-9 11:58:47 | 显示全部楼层
首先,你公司用的这个结构是不受支持的Diy存储结构。此结构中无法实现高可用。
如果你问的是MS 那张图,那么我提醒你 Windows Storage Server 2008 R2 是单独的产品!绝对不等于2008R2+iSCSI Target 3.3+NFS。这张图上展示的是Windows Storage Server 2008 R2 企业版的高可用特性。
这个结构现在在Win Server 2012中已经可以实现了。
最后鉴于你应该是新手,建议第一条就是不碰不在VMware兼容列表上的存储方案。除非你是DIY存储和VMware老鸟,可以自己解决一切可能的问题。
板凳 2012-12-9 11:58:47 回复 收起回复
回复 支持 反对

使用道具 举报

 楼主| 发表于 2012-12-9 12:05:26 | 显示全部楼层

Windows Server 2012+Target 3.3+NFS 可以实现存储自身的高可用吗?请问如何实现?或在哪可以看到具体的实现资料,谢谢!
地板 2012-12-9 12:05:26 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2012-12-9 11:58:00 | 显示全部楼层
任何非商用存储方案 建议有测试环境 模拟过绝大多数可能产生的故障后 再进行生产系统的上线
不考虑插排换成PDU吗
5# 2012-12-9 11:58:00 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2012-12-9 12:23:00 | 显示全部楼层
再看你的故障过程,发现一个很有意思的地方。
你的存储是一个RAID5的PC服务器,单单坏掉一块盘就引起了整个LUN丢失?
1假设你有RAID卡用了VD
换盘后Windows已经起来了,说明LUN已经工作了(我假设你正常的进行了RAID5的Rebuild后再启的系统)!因为OS所在的VD正常了。那么换句话说 不可能单单损失一个VD的。RAID5这种东西是要么全坏读不出,要么还是可以用的。
对于iSCSI Target来说 VHD没有坏即可。最多是关机时部分数据没有正确写入vhd内,也不会造成vhd的毁损。
实在不解你这个恢复过程。
2假设你用的OS内RAID5
同样这个需要rebuild!也不会造成整LUN丢失!除非你坏掉了不止一个盘!
6# 2012-12-9 12:23:00 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2012-12-9 12:08:42 | 显示全部楼层

LZ提及过,内存也坏了一根。
......
抛开LZ的环境和问题,假设一下:
假设没有采用硬RAID卡,而是采用软RAID或者操作系统内的纯软RAID,那供电故障时,有可能会有部分信息没有写入硬盘RAID组内的,因此单个硬盘故障导致整个RAID5发生问题确实有可能的。
但是RAID组内,只坏一部分数据......难道当初断电时导致某个或者某些个文件损坏?这个也是可能的,写入信息不完整的话,确实可能导致文件损坏的 —— 例如写入U盘时突然拔出、计算机突然断电......。
7# 2012-12-9 12:08:42 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2012-12-9 12:12:34 | 显示全部楼层

Windows Server 2012 本身自带iscsi target和NFS
其次这个图的意思是Server层面(惯称机头)是高可用的(即双主动机头)。后端盘柜依然需要额外的保护或考虑如何实现高可用或者集群。
这个可以做到单个Windows Server所在的服务器故障不影响前面的服务可用性(最多损失性能)。
当然后面的共享柜要是发生不可恢复的问题一样有丢失风险的。要做到后端柜也高可用,需要有多重柜间复制机制。对于Windows Server的机头来说其实很简单,挂两个一样的柜子,前面用再OS内的镜像RAID组成一个镜像卷即可。
8# 2012-12-9 12:12:34 回复 收起回复
回复 支持 反对

使用道具 举报

 楼主| 发表于 2012-12-9 12:22:20 | 显示全部楼层

硬盘中VHD盘有存在,可在Target MMC控制台中无法导入,提示VHD数据文件已损坏,我也不明白为什么?
9# 2012-12-9 12:22:20 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2012-12-9 12:12:00 | 显示全部楼层

他这里要是有这个预算不会问用Windows Server + iSCSI+NFS的。
都是iSCSI,有这钱的确直接上EQL还更好些。
所以我提出可以在Windows Server上直接将2个后端存储柜组成镜像卷,这样后端即便坏掉一整个柜子,前端最多损点性能罢了。
10# 2012-12-9 12:12:00 回复 收起回复
回复 支持 反对

使用道具 举报

 楼主| 发表于 2012-12-9 13:23:00 | 显示全部楼层
本帖最后由 Jay.L 于 9-12-2012 13:32 编辑
用的是IBM服务器的阵列卡,如下:
11# 2012-12-9 13:23:00 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2012-12-9 12:25:26 | 显示全部楼层
简单回答楼主的问题
1-可以
2-很简单,做一个CLUSTER就可以了
3-不过建议楼主考虑用SERVER2012来做,甚至最好 买一套专业的存储避免出现这样的情况
12# 2012-12-9 12:25:26 回复 收起回复
回复 支持 反对

使用道具 举报

 楼主| 发表于 2012-12-9 12:05:00 | 显示全部楼层
本帖最后由 Jay.L 于 9-12-2012 13:51 编辑
您说的可以,是指“存储服务器本身”的Cluster吗?比如:安装了两台Windows Server 2008 R2+Target 3.3+NFS做为存储,它们之间可以做成Cluster?划分出来的Lun也可以自动进行同步与高可用?
13# 2012-12-9 12:05:00 回复 收起回复
回复 支持 反对

使用道具 举报

发表于 2012-12-9 12:55:00 | 显示全部楼层

To:seanlaser
2008R2+iSCSI Target 3.3挂接的文件,在08r2内是VHD还是怎样的形式?
————————
超级高可用的双存储(常规商用存储一般自称具有高可用性),价格确实不菲。
对于大部分用户而言,一个商用级存储,一般可用性够了。再考虑备份就可以了。
14# 2012-12-9 12:55:00 回复 收起回复
回复 支持 反对

使用道具 举报

 楼主| 发表于 2012-12-9 12:55:31 | 显示全部楼层

哦!明白了。
15# 2012-12-9 12:55:31 回复 收起回复
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 论坛注册

本版积分规则

QQ|Archiver|手机版|小黑屋|sitemap|鸿鹄论坛 ( 京ICP备14027439号 )  

GMT+8, 2025-5-15 05:54 , Processed in 0.081899 second(s), 24 queries , Redis On.  

  Powered by Discuz!

  © 2001-2025 HH010.COM

快速回复 返回顶部 返回列表